ONE WORLD UNDER DOOM #7 (2025) Geoff Shaw Doomasaur Variant ListingIntroduction: Dive into the chaos of One World Under Doom #7 (2025), written by Ryan North and illustrated by R.B. Silva, published by Marvel Comics! Released on September 10, 2025, this pivotal issue of the nine-part event sees Doctor Doom’s global empire cracking as rebellions ignite worldwide. Mr. Fantastic’s desperate gambit to topple Emperor Doom unfolds amid brutal counterstrikes, delivering high-stakes drama and universe-altering consequences that make this a must-read for Marvel fans.
Cover Details: Geoff Shaw’s Doomasaur Variant is a ferocious masterpiece, showcasing Dinosaur Doom, the T-Rex Victor von Doom, roaring atop a ravaged Latverian battlefield. Shaw’s gritty, dynamic style and the cover’s limited-run exclusivity make it a collector’s treasure, celebrating the wild return of this alternate-reality tyrant from Fantastic Four #12.
Key Appearances: Doctor Doom, Mr. Fantastic (Reed Richards), the Fantastic Four, and Avengers like Captain America and Scarlet Witch drive the story. Set in the Marvel 616 universe, this issue ties to Fantastic Four, Venom War, and Doom Academy, with strong connections to the MCU’s Avengers: Doomsday (2026), amplifying its cultural weight.
